The Zelus GBC Series GBC12/180B.B. battery is a Valve-Regulated Sealed Lead-Acid Battery (VRLA) utilizing advanced gel electrolyte technology. Its core lies in the unique mixture of sulfuric acid and silica fume, forming a stationary gel-like electrolyte. This design not only nearly eliminates the common electrolyte evaporation and overflow phenomena in traditional flooded batteries, thus avoiding corrosion issues, but also endows the battery with excellent environmental adaptability and durability.
This battery is specially designed for deep cycle applications, adopting solid-state lead coating technology and gel electrolyte, aiming to provide maximum capacity and long-lasting discharge cycle performance.Its significant advantages include excellent high-temperature stability, high mechanical strength, and extremely low acid displacement, ensuring reliable operation under various harsh conditions. The battery has excellent deep discharge recovery capability, combined with a patented safety valve system, which can precisely control internal pressure and effectively extend the overall service life. According to the Eurobat standard, this series of batteries has an expected service life of over 12 years under normal usage conditions, with a maximum cycle life of up to 2500 cycles, demonstrating long-life cycle characteristics.
The standard voltage of the GBC12/180B.B. battery is 12 volts, with a nominal capacity of 180 ampere-hours.The battery has a sturdy structure and compact dimensions, with a length of 522mm, width of 240mm, and height of 216mm, making it easy to integrate into various equipment systems. Another important practical feature is its installation flexibility, supporting horizontal or vertical installation, which provides convenience for different space layouts.
